Drug and Alcohol Detox Withdrawal Symptoms

Research on drug withdrawal shows that when you suddenly stop using different drugs and/or alcohol, you might experience a wide variety of symptoms; these symptoms - and their intensity - will be different for each person.

Some things that could influence your experience during withdrawal as you undergo detox include:

The length of your addiction and the frequency of your substance abuse could affect how severe your withdrawal symptoms are.

The combination of substances you were abusing; in many situations, you will find that those who are addicted to more than one substance might experience unique withdrawal with a myriad of unusual symptoms because one substance could exacerbate the other.

The amount of drugs or alcohol you used to abuse when you entered the detox center in Tacoma, Washington. If a person has been abusing drugs or alcohol for an extended amount of time, they may have developed a tolerance; basically, they might have to increase their usual dose incrementally to feel the effects that they desire. Unfortunately, such high doses may eventually cause intense and severe withdrawal when you decide to stop using.

The existence of any co-occurring mental and physical health disorders; people with mental health conditions like depression or physical conditions like insomnia and chronic pain may experience more intense withdrawal symptoms.

The half life of the intoxicating substances; short-acting drugs come with more immediate withdrawal symptoms whereas substances that are longer acting might cause your withdrawal syndrome to be delayed for several hours or days.

Recent studies on addiction treatment show that when you go through detox, you may develop any of the following withdrawal symptoms:

  • Agitation
  • Chills
  • Cravings
  • Flu-like symptoms, which could include vomiting, nausea, headache, and runny nose
  • Irritability
  • Mood swings
  • Shaking
  • Sleep disturbances and insomnia
  • Sweating
  • Tremors
